Clark: It was men against boys
Published : 03 Mar 2010 12:08:45

Rickie Lambert, Lee Barnard, Jason Puncheon, Dean Hammond and Papa Waigo fired Saints to their second five-goal haul of the week and continued their unbeaten league start to 2010. Huddersfield, in losing their first League One match since December, were second-best throughout in Tuesday night's League One encounter at St Mary's and could not live with the home side's thrilling attacking football. Clark said: "From 10 minutes on there was only one team that was going to win - it was men against boys. "I could have substituted all 10 outfield players at half-time and after the break it was about damage limitation. "I hate losing but sometimes you can accept it however I cannot accept that. I can only apologise to the fans because that was not worthy of their support. How we respond to that will tell me a lot about the players. It will tell me if they are young men or boys."
